SureSignal Problem (VSS1 and HomeHub 5)

Hi, my version 1 suresignal has worked perfectly for many years, including on the HH5 connected to BT Infinity. A couple of weeks ago it suddenly stop working, but more often than not both lights 1 and 2 are on showing a connection to the internet. Diagnostic information is as follows:

I have tried it with uPnP and full port forwarding enabled (although it worked before with uPnP).

 

I have also done a full reset with no success.

 

 Are you able to assist please?

Problem Solved!!!

 

Sorry for the long delay, but I came across this post today which relates to a power supply issue:

 

http://forum.vodafone.co.uk/t5/Vodafone-Sure-Signal/Sure-signal-V1-not-connecting/td-p/1995879

 

I located a power supply with the same specification 12v 1.5a and within 2 minutes of connecting it the suresignal was working.

 

It appears that IainGI (thanks) was spot on with his diagnostic, a fault with the power supply that prevents the suresignal from operating at full power enough to operate.

 

May be this is added to the list of things to try when faults are reported with the VSS version 1?
